How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sherman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sherman Park Studio Apartments | $1,096 | $705 | $1,576 |
Sherman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,359 | $750 | $2,109 |
| Sherman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,655 | $675 | $10,000+ |
| Sherman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,754 | $800 | $7,299 |
| Sherman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$7,149 | $895 | $10,000+ |
